SEPANG: A Chinese national was sentenced to a month's jail and fined RM2,000 by the Magistrate's Court for injuring an Immigration officer at the Kuala Lumpur Interna­tional Airport Terminal 1.

3 with cannabis nabbed on NSE

KULAI: Traffic on the North-South Expressway came to a standstill on Aug 13 when police swooped on a car, arrested two men and a woman, and uncovered over 2kg of cannabis worth more than RM5,000. Police intercepted a Nissan Sunny, ferrying the trio aged between 40 and 46 at Km42.5 northbound of the highway at 4.20pm. District police chief Assistant Commissioner Tan Seng Lee said acting on intelligence gathered, its narcotic detectives with help from the Southern Highway Traffic Enforcement unit, surrounded the vehicle on the highway during a raid. "Police found four transparent packets and two compressed packages of dried plant material believed to be cannabis, weighing 2,097g with an estimated street value of RM5,242. "One of the men has two prior drug-related records. Initial urine tests found both men positive for methamphetamine while the woman tested negative," he said in a statement today. All three suspects were remanded for seven days until tomorrow.

Cook charged with murdering housemate in Senawang stabbing case

SEREMBAN: A cook was charged in the Magistrate's Court today with the murder of his housemate in Senawang. Zulazren Zakariah, 31, did not enter a plea as the case falls under the High Court's jurisdiction. He is accused of stabbing Muhammad Amirul Rashid Mohd Niza, 28, in the chest at a house in Taman Sri Pagi on August 11. The charge under Section 302 of the Penal Code carries the death penalty or 30 to 40 years' jail with caning. No bail was granted, and the case will be mentioned on October 17. Deputy public prosecutor Nik Nur 'Aqilah Syarfa Nik Zaidi handled the prosecution, while Zulazren had no legal representation. In a separate case, Magistrate Nurul Saqinah sentenced Mohd Khairol Mohd Abu to two years in jail for assaulting his wife. The 40-year-old pleaded guilty to causing hurt at their Lenggeng home on June 6. - Bernama

Man gets two years' jail for assaulting wife

SEREMBAN: A 40-year-old man has been sentenced to two years in jail for assaulting his wife. The father of five did not contest the charge after it was read to him before Magistrate Nurul Saqinah Rosli on Tuesday (Aug 19). He was charged with committing the offence at around 1pm on June 6 at their home in Lenggeng near here. The charge was brought under Section 323 of the Penal Code for voluntarily causing hurt, read together with Section 326A. The offence carries a jail term of up to one year, or a fine of up to RM2,000, or both upon conviction. Section 326A provides for a prison term twice as long as the maximum term under Section 323. K. Kogilawani from the Legal Aid Department, who represented the accused, pleaded for a light sentence as he was an odd-job worker and had to provide for his children, one of whom has special needs. According to the facts of the case, the victim suffered swelling on her body after she was assaulted. Deputy public prosecutor Nik Nur 'Aqilah Syarfa Nik Zaidi asked the court to impose punishment commensurate with the offence.
